A Cursory Glance into Our Past

Physical therapy, as a profession, combines the wisdom of ancient practices and the innovation of modern science. It’s not fresh out of the oven, nor is it a rare vintage; physical therapy is like a good cheese – it has aged into perfection over time. The history of physical therapy is deep-rooted in time, with traces of it dating back to the ancient civilizations of Greece, Egypt, and China around 3000 to 1500 BC. The Greek physician Hippocrates, known as the father of medicine, championed the use of massage and hydrotherapy, a vital part of today’s physical therapy protocols.

The Rise and Shine of Physical Therapy in the 19th Century

Swiftly travel forward in history, it was in the radiant era of the 19th century when physical therapy got its real shot at fame. The Swedish doctor Per Henrik Ling founded the Royal Central Gymnastic Institute in 1813, focusing on movement, manipulation, and strength.

The Leap into the Twentieth Century

And just like that, we leap into the more familiar era of the 20th century. Physical therapy began to establish and cement its importance during the two World Wars as an effective way to treat injured soldiers.
